October 2020 by Radha Muralidhara
Ramirez is perhaps the best hidden gem in Fremont Decoto area. It is a happy place!The family run place is a lovely spot to buy freshly grown food. Sometimes when the place is quiet, you can walk the field of Zinnias to cut and bring back some home!Rows of sunflowers adorned this stretch for the longest time during the pandemic, brightening our grocery run for the longest time. Watch the turn into the parking lot, but you will find varieties of peppers, seasonal vegetables and the most fresh fruits. If you linger or happen to chance upon the farmer Ramirez, he will tell you if there are fresh aubergines or peppers or corn he can harvest for you right away!Also, bring your kids and mask up, the tractors and trailers and roosters at the back bring enough entertainment to your hour of grocery in the pandemic!You would wish that there may be a price or menu board, but don’t go sophisticated. Carry cash and be willing to bargain and socialize the old school way to buy your everyday tomatoes and onions!

September 2020 by Lisa W
Ramirez Farm is one of the last patches of land not built upon with more clutter and congestion. It’s a place where you get a friendly greeting and a farm fresh variety of fruits and vegetables. As a private chef I do grow some of my own veggies but for all else I go to Ramirez. The quality is bar none. Corn is super sweet and pops in your mouth after being put on the grill, peppers are fragrant, crisp and full of flavor, the summer squash is a true rich gold color unlike the boring pale yellow of the big chains and much much more. Please take a few minutes to pull in and check it out. You won’t be disappointed.

September 2020 by Walter Dean
Good fresh produce. Their arbor chilies are hot but tasty. Fresh sweet corn picked several times a day. Pesticide free so you may get a worm.
-
September 2020 by punkleruckus
Fresh corn, peppers, and tomatoes that are grown right there. A favorite place to stop by. Other vegetables are available, but this is what I usually buy here. It's on the right side of the road as you head towards Niles from 880 South, Alvarado-Niles exit. Check it out!
